Formula

picohertz = megahertz × 1e+18

This factor comes from each unit's defined relationship to the category's base unit: 1 megahertz equals 1000000 base units, and 1 picohertz equals 1e-12 base units, so dividing one by the other gives the direct megahertz-to-picohertz factor of 1e+18.
